Top 14 Gorges around Melsbach

Canyons around Melsbach are characterized by picturesque, gorge-like natural features, particularly within its brook valleys. The region offers varied hiking opportunities and impressive views, with the Laubach Valley being a notable area. This valley features the Laubach Waterfall, which descends approximately 20 meters over several cascades. The natural landscape provides a serene environment for outdoor activities.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the most notable gorge-like features around Melsbach?

The Melsbach region is known for its picturesque, gorge-like natural features, particularly within its brook valleys. A prominent highlight is the Laubach Valley, which features the impressive Laubach Waterfall, cascading approximately 20 meters. Other popular areas include the Brexbachtal Railway Tunnel and Stream, the Engelsbach Valley, and the tranquil Fockenbach Valley.

Are there family-friendly hiking options in the Melsbach canyons?

Yes, several gorge-like valleys around Melsbach are suitable for families. The Engelsbach Valley offers a well-developed forest path along the Engelsbach, which is comfortable to navigate. The Fockenbach Valley is also a spacious and quiet natural monument, providing a relaxing environment for family outings.

What kind of natural features can I expect to see in the Melsbach gorges?

The gorge-like valleys around Melsbach offer a variety of natural features. You'll encounter flowing streams, dense mixed forests, and natural inclines. The Laubach Valley is home to the Laubach Waterfall, the highest in the Westerwald. Other areas like the Hochscheider Bach Trail feature idyllic, canyon-like valleys carved by streams.

What is the best time to visit the canyons around Melsbach?

The Melsbach region offers beautiful experiences throughout the year. During warmer months, the valleys provide pleasant, shaded paths, such as those in the Hochscheider Bach Trail and Engelsbach Valley, making them ideal for hiking. In winter, the Laubach Waterfall can present a striking spectacle with ice formations.

Are there any unique historical or man-made features within the Melsbach gorges?

Yes, the Brexbachtal Railway Tunnel and Stream offers a unique blend of nature and history. This gorge features an old, disused railway system with numerous tunnels and bridges, providing varied views and excellent photo opportunities along the Brexbach.

Are the trails in the Melsbach gorges suitable for dogs?

Many of the natural trails through the gorge-like valleys are dog-friendly, allowing you to enjoy the serene environment with your canine companion. Areas like the Fockenbach Valley and the Nonnenbach Valley offer quiet paths through nature.

What are some challenging hiking routes near Melsbach's gorges?

While many gorge trails are moderate, you can find more challenging routes by combining them with longer hikes that ascend to viewpoints offering panoramic views of the Wiedtal, Eifel, and Rhine Valley. For instance, the Nonnenbach Valley offers a scenic route that can be part of an ascent to the Malberg.

What kind of wildlife might I encounter in the Melsbach canyons?

The serene natural environment of the Melsbach gorges supports local flora and fauna. The Laubach Valley, in particular, is known for its bat population. Hikers can also observe various bird species and other small wildlife typical of mixed forest and brook valley ecosystems.

Are there any quiet or less-known gorges to explore near Melsbach?

For those seeking tranquility, the Fockenbach Valley is a beautiful, quiet natural monument where you can unwind. The Nonnenbach Valley also offers a great, quiet experience, perfect for those looking to escape the crowds.
